    Question

    The activities of the bank covering issue and

    underwriting of shares and debentures for its clients are known as:
    A Treasury banking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    B Exchange banking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    C Industrial banking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    D Developmental banking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    E Merchant banking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

    Solution

    Merchant bank is an institution that covers a wide range of activities such as underwriting of shares, portfolio management, project counselling, bankers to issue, credit syndication, insurance, etc. They render these services for a fee. Both commercial and investment banks may engage in merchant banking activities.
